What companies run services between Kilmarnock, Scotland and Seton Sands, Scotland?

You can take a train from Kilmarnock to Seton Sands via Glasgow Central, Glasgow Queen Street, Edinburgh Waverley, Longniddry, Railway Station, and St Germains in around 3h 17m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Kilmarnock Bus Station to Seton Sands via Buchanan Bus Station, Shandwick Place, and Road End in around 3h 18m.
